What is remote program management?

Remote program management is the practice of overseeing and coordinating multiple related projects or initiatives from a location outside of a traditional office setting, often leveraging digital tools and virtual collaboration platforms. Program managers in remote roles are responsible for aligning project objectives with organizational goals, managing resources, and ensuring effective communication among distributed teams. This approach allows organizations to access talent globally and maintain productivity without the constraints of physical offices. Remote program management requires strong organizational, leadership, and communication skills to ensure successful program delivery.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ote program manager?

To thrive as a Remote Program Manager, you need strong project management expertise, strategic planning abilities, and a background in business or a related field, often supported by a PMP or similar certification. Familiarity with project management tools like Asana, Jira, or Trello, and experience with virtual collaboration platforms such as Slack or Zoom, are typically required. Exceptional communication, organizational skills,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ills for leading distributed teams and managing stakeholders remotely. These competencies ensure efficient program delivery, foster alignment across locations, and drive successful outcomes in a virtual environment.

How does a remote program manager effectively coordinate projects and maintain communication with distributed teams?

Remote Program Managers typically use a combination of project management software, regular virtual meetings, and clear documentation to coordinate tasks across multiple locations and time zones. Effective communication is key, so they often establish structured routines—such as weekly status updates or daily stand-ups—to ensure alignment and quickly address any blockers. Building strong relationships with team members through transparent communication and fostering a culture of accountability are essential to overcoming the unique challenges of remote collaboration.

What is the difference between Remote Program Management vs Remote Project Management?

AspectRemote Program ManagementRemote Project Management
ResponsibilitiesOversees multiple projects, aligns them with strategic goals, manages stakeholdersManages individual projects, ensures deliverables are met on time and within scope
CertificationsPMP, PgMP, PMI-ACP often preferredPMP, CAPM commonly required
Work EnvironmentCollaborates across teams, strategic planningFocuses on specific project execution
Industry UsageUsed in organizations with multiple projects or programsUsed for single projects or smaller initiatives

Remote Program Management involves overseeing multiple projects and aligning them with strategic objectives, requiring broader coordination and stakeholder management. Remote Project Management focuses on managing individual projects, ensuring timely delivery. Both roles often require similar certifications like PMP but differ in scope and responsibilities.
